ASF subversion and git services commented on SINGA-348:

Commit f42d4d076df55527c34fd6816580e097d908710b in incubator-singa's branch 
refs/heads/master from Wang Wei
[ https://git-wip-us.apache.org/repos/asf?p=incubator-singa.git;h=f42d4d0 ]

SINGA-348 Support autograd MLP Example

1. rename tensor.Tensor's attribute singa_tensor to data and add CTensor
for singa.Tensor

2. update Operation and autograd to simplify the code. The dependency is
recorded in a simple Counter: op -> #children ops

3. update the comments of some operations and autograd

4. made some changes in design

5. add operation.requires_grad, which is helpful in avoiding unnecessary 

6. a question left: broadcast elementwise multiply seems not support, bring 
problems when sent CTensor gradient to loss.backward

> Support autograd MLP example
> ----------------------------
>                 Key: SINGA-348
>                 URL: https://issues.apache.org/jira/browse/SINGA-348
>             Project: Singa
>          Issue Type: New Feature
>            Reporter: Xue Wanqi
>            Priority: Major
> Implement a basic autograd system which supports parts of operations.
> Realize a MLP example base on the implemented autograd system.

This message was sent by Atlassian JIRA

Reply via email to